Abstract

In H.264/AVC intra frame coding, the rate-distortion optimization (RDO) is employed to select the optimal coding mode to achieve the minimum rate-distortion cost. Due to a large number of combinations of coding modes, the computational burden of Rate distortion optimization (RDO) becomes extremely high in intra prediction. In this paper, we proposed an efficient selective intra block size decision (SIB) that selects the appropriate block size for intra prediction, further proposed fast intra prediction algorithm reduces a number of modes required for RDO that significantly reduces the encoder complexity. Experimental results show that the proposed fast mode decision algorithm reduces the encoding time by up to 68% with negligible video quality degradation.
